    Hussein Fatal’s Girlfriend Charged With DUI In Deadly Car Accident




    Zanetta L. Yearby has reportedly been charged with a string of offences including first-degree vehicular homicide and reckless driving.

    Zanetta L. Yearby, the girlfriend of rapper Hussein Fatal, has been charged with DUI after crashing her vehicle in Georgia early Friday morning (July 10), subsequently killing the rapper after he ejected from his car seat, according to accessWDUN.

    In addition, Yearby, 31, has been charged with failure to maintain lane, no proof of insurance, first-degree vehicular homicide, and reckless driving, the publication cites Cpl. Dallas Vanscoten of Georgia State Patrol Post 6 in Gainesville as saying.

    Reportedly, Yearby’s black Dodge Challenger was traveling south on Interstate 85 at Georgia 15 (U.S. 441), when the vehicle crashed near the exit at about 2:30 am early Friday morning (July 10).

    Hussein Fatal, who was a member of Tupac’s Rap group The Outlawz, was ejected and subsequently killed.

    The Specialized Collision Reconstruction Team is currently investigating the incident, according to accessWDUN.
